Genetics
Animal Cookies Hybrid
Credit: Leafly.com
Lineage - Girl Scout Cookies x Fire Og
THCA: 28.23%
THC: 8.72%
THCD9: .98%
CBG: 0.22%
CBD: 0.00%
Detected Total Cannabinoids: 38.15%
Actual Total THC: 36.82%
Actual Total Cannabinoids: 37.04%
Dispensary: SeaChange Cannabis
Grow: BlackSmith Farms

Taste, Smell and Terpenes
Taste and Terpenes
As I stated above, the weed was harsh, but did not have any of the classic harsh taste characteristic of pesticides or chemicals which weren't flushed out properly. This harshness, in my humble opinion, came from the unprecedented potency of THC in the flower.
The Terpenes present included: Myrcene at 1.05%, a-Pinene 0.37%, Beta-Caryophyllene .168%, and lastly a-Terpinine at .06%. These terpenes created the following flavors when inhaled: Myrcene created a flowery, rose pedal-esq taste, a-Pinene created a classic Pine flavor, Beta-Caryophyllene created an Earthy undertone that tasted like Autumn Air, while a-Terpinine produced a strong Diesel-y flavor.
As a result, it's Taste was intensely diesel with the sweetness of berries that complimented the Diesel nicely. This was accompanied by a refreshing earthy quality that cut into the Diesel taste leaving the perfect blend of flavor that lingered on the tongue when exhaled.
Smell
The smell was pungent with a predominantly minty aroma joined with a powerful piney smell followed by the smell of a gasoline-like Diesel.
